- Abstract : An unlikely source for tunable visible through infrared light scattering emerges from nanoparticles isolated and processed from squid skin, as shown by Leila F. Deravi and co‐workers in article number1701369 . Color and brightness in the mimetic films and fibers are controlled by varying particle layer thicknesses and by combining a back‐reflector with a specific band pass, illustrating new materials applications for these biological nanostructures.
